Really enjoyed this over the last two nights. It’s a Syrah made by an Austrian in the Sopron region of Hungary. Thrilling stuff.
Weninger Syrah 2009 Sopron, Hungary
13.5% alcohol. really fresh, peppery nose showing black pepper, black cherry and spice notes, as well as a hint of clove. The palate is fresh with pepper and spice savouriness alongside sweet black fruits. Lovely precision and purity here, with some grippy tannin. A serious effort that captures Syrah’s essence brilliantly. I love it. 93/100
